The current macroeconomic malaise means organizations in almost every sector are finding it tough. Although companies are relying even more on IT systems to run their businesses in a leaner and meaner fashion, new IT investments are invariably impacted as well. CIOs are left scratching their heads on how to sustain and fund important information management projects such as master data management (MDM) and data quality. This paper from Ovum, a leading research firm in technology, telecommunications and other business sectors, describes why a rigorous data quality program is now a business imperative rather than a luxury.
